The Seminar Series provides PhD students with opportunities to deepen their knowledge within their own particular research field, while the range of topics covered during the series maintains and enhances their breadth of knowledge across Geological and Earth Sciences. Additionally, the seminars provide PhD students with opportunities to establish personal contact with leading researchers from outside the School.
Indicative Module Content:Typically the Research seminars will run for 1 hour to include a presentation by the speaker followed by a question and answer session.
